GARDEN CITY, N.Y. – Host Adelphi pushed across the winning run with one out in the last inning to complete a doubleheader sweep against The College of Saint Rose at Bonomo Memorial Field today. The Panthers (8-10/6-5 NE10) took the finale 2-1 on the heels of a 13-1 opening game victory.

Junior right fielder Tim Feliz belted a one out triple and one batter later beat the infield throw home to account for the game-winner. In the opener, Adelphi broke open a 2-0 contest by scoring four runs in the fourth.

Junior center fielder
Zephaniah Vaughn and junior first baseman
Jack McDonald had two hits apiece to lead the Golden Knights (3-10/3-10 NE10) in the first game. Sophomore second baseman Anthony Cipri finished 3-for-4 with three runs scored, while senior right-hander Nicolas Luc allowed a run on five hits throughout 7.0 innings of work to pick up the win for the Panthers.

Saint Rose senior shortstop
Andrew Pedone started the second game by belting a home run over the centerfield fence on the way to a 3-for-4 effort at the plate. Junior right-hander
Jared Restmeyer allowed a run and whiffed six in 5.0 innings of a no-decision outing. Feliz and Cipri had two hits apiece for Adelphi.

Looking ahead, the two teams are scheduled to conclude their four-game series with a 1:00 pm twin-bill Wednesday at Adelphi.
Notes: Pedone now has seven multi-hit games on the year…Junior designated hitter
Francisco Infante has reached base in five straight.
